Establishing
Education Requirements for Foster Parents Serving the LGBTQI Community
A topic that continues to
resonate with me as a gay man is the LGBTQI community within the foster care
system. While it may have been over 10
years since I aged out of foster care, there is still a lot of work is to be
done when it comes to this community’s specific rights, as well as social
justice issues. The Human Rights Campaign
website identifies only 14 states with “Foster Care Non-Discrimination Laws or
Policies Inclusive of Sexual Orientation and Gender Identity” and only seven
states with “Foster Care Non-Discrimination Laws or Policies Inclusive of
Sexual Orientation Only” (Human Rights Campaign). This is unacceptable. As an adolescent, I knew and identified as
homosexual but at no time in the system did I feel comfortable discussing or
addressing my sexuality with foster parents, as I was afraid of being judged,
shunned or treated differently.
Implementing some sort of mandated training and/or education on how to
approach and address unique situations within the LGBTQI community (with
special emphasis with the constantly emerging and growing transgender
community) would be extremely beneficial for both lawmakers, foster parents as
well as the youth who face constant discrimination while becoming comfortable
with the gender they associate with as they identify.
